выполнить что-то на каждом вызове функции php - PullRequest
6 голосов
/ 12 октября 2011

Всякий раз, когда в PHP происходит какой-либо вызов функции, я хочу записать имя функции, ее аргументы и время вызова. Есть ли средства для достижения этого. У меня есть функция для входа, как настроить эту функцию для выполнения каждый раз, когда происходит любой вызов функции?

Ответы [ 2 ]

2 голосов
/ 12 октября 2011

Используйте профилировщик.Проверьте Xdebug.http://xdebug.org/

0 голосов
/ 12 октября 2011

Лучший способ сделать это - вызвать функцию записи журнала из каждой из других функций. Или же вы можете использовать профилировщик, как сказал Адам

...